FAQ

Is a shooting range a good idea for a hen do if no one has shot a gun before? Yes — it’s designed for complete beginners. The instructor covers everything from grip to trigger control before you fire a single shot.

Can we keep our group private, or will we be mixed with other tourists? A quality Prague range keeps hen and stag groups private and separate from other bookings.

How long does a hen do shooting session take? Most sessions, including the safety briefing, run around two to three hours including pickup and drop-off.

What should the group wear? Comfortable closed-toe shoes and clothing you don’t mind moving around in. Ear and eye protection is provided.

Can we combine it with other hen do activities on the same day? Absolutely — most groups pair it with brunch, spa time, or an evening out, since the session itself only takes up part of the day.
